Dr. Nanise Sikiti is a Consultant Gynae Oncology Specialist at Lautoka Health Care, Fiji, and a dedicated Board Member of the Pacific Society for Reproductive Health. Born and raised in Levuka, Ovalau, Dr. Sikiti’s medical journey began at the Fiji School of Medicine, followed by extensive clinical experience at Labasa Hospital, Tukavesi Health Centre, and Colonial War Memorial Hospital, where she earned her postgraduate diploma and master’s in Obstetrics and Gynaecology. In 2015, her master’s thesis gained international recognition, earning her an award from the Asia Oceania Federation of Obstetrics and Gynaecology (AOFOG) and opportunities to present in Malaysia and Vancouver.

Dr. Sikiti further specialised through a global fellowship in gynae oncology with the International Gynaecology and Cancer Society (IGCS), completing her training in 2022. Since joining the PSRH Board, she has contributed her oncology expertise, served as Board Secretary, and strengthened PSRH’s connections with the global oncology community. She plays a vital role in ensuring the IGCS tumor board functions smoothly and is helping to establish the PSRH oncology subcommittee to support cancer care across Pacific Island nations.

Passionate about improving outcomes for women facing gynae cancers, Dr. Sikiti is dedicated to increasing cervical cancer screening coverage, enhancing health education, and training more local gynae oncologists. She envisions a future where Pacific Island women have equitable access to specialised healthcare, with empowered local professionals ensuring no woman dies from preventable cancers.
